8-K: Milestone Pharmaceuticals Reports Positive Q2 Results, NDA Accepted for CARDAMYST

Sentiment:

Quarterly Report


Milestone Pharmaceuticals announced its Q2 2024 financial results, highlighted by the FDA's acceptance of the NDA for CARDAMYST and a cash runway extending into 2026.

Better than expectedThe company reported a reduced net loss compared to the same period last year.Research and development expenses decreased significantly.The FDA accepted the NDA for CARDAMYST, a major regulatory milestone.

Summary

  • Milestone Pharmaceuticals reported its second quarter 2024 financial results, including the FDA's acceptance of the New Drug Application (NDA) for CARDAMYST for the treatment of paroxysmal supraventricular tachycardia (PSVT).
  • The company's cash balance was $83.3 million as of June 30, 2024, which is expected to fund operations into 2026.
  • The Prescription Drug User Fee Act (PDUFA) target date for CARDAMYST has been set for March 2025.
  • Milestone is planning a Phase 3 trial for etripamil in atrial fibrillation with rapid ventricular rate (AFib-RVR), with enrollment expected to begin in the first half of 2025.
  • Research and development expenses decreased to $2.8 million in Q2 2024 from $8.6 million in Q2 2023, due to the completion of phase 3 studies.
  • The net loss for Q2 2024 was $9.4 million, compared to a net loss of $16.0 million for the same period in 2023.
  • Two new independent directors, Stuart Duty and Andrew Saik, were appointed to the board of directors in July.

Future Outlook

The company expects its current cash balance to fund operations into 2026 and anticipates the potential approval and launch of CARDAMYST in 2025. They also plan to commence a Phase 3 trial for etripamil in AFib-RVR in the first half of 2025.

Management Comments

  • Joseph Oliveto, President and Chief Executive Officer of Milestone Pharmaceuticals, stated that the FDA acceptance of the NDA for CARDAMYST has enabled the commercial team to advance preparations for potential approval and launch in 2025.
  • Mr. Oliveto also mentioned that they are encouraged by the interest and input from cardiology experts in their Phase 3 AFib-RVR study.

Management Changes

RolePrevious PersonNew PersonEffective DateReason
Independent Board DirectorNAStuart DutyJuly 2024To add experience in investment banking and operations in the biotechnology and specialty pharmaceuticals sectors.
Independent Board DirectorNAAndrew SaikJuly 2024To add experience in accounting and finance, including leading capital structure transformations.

Key Dates

DateDescription
May 5-8, 2024Data from studies on etripamil were presented at ISPOR 2024.
May 15, 2024Data from studies on etripamil were presented at the 2024 Stanford BioDesign Arrhythmia Technologies Retreat.
May 16-19, 2024Data from studies on etripamil were presented at the Annual meeting of the Heart Rhythm Society, Heart Rhythm 2024.
May 26, 2024The FDA accepted the resubmission of the NDA for CARDAMYST.
June 30, 2024End of the second quarter, financial results reported.
August 8, 2024Milestone Pharmaceuticals issued a press release announcing its Q2 2024 financial results.
March 2025PDUFA target date for CARDAMYST.
First half of 2025Expected commencement of enrollment for the Phase 3 trial for etripamil in AFib-RVR.
